Vanta stands out for automating continuous compliance evidence collection with integrations across engineering and IT systems. It provides policy mapping, control monitoring, and audit-ready reports that connect real activity to compliance requirements. The product emphasizes workflow orchestration through verification tasks rather than static documentation. Strong coverage exists for common security and compliance frameworks, with automation reducing manual evidence gathering for audit cycles.

Drata stands out with continuous compliance automation that keeps evidence current via integrations to engineering and security systems. It supports automated control mapping, policy workflows, and audit-ready reporting that organizes evidence around compliance frameworks like SOC 2, ISO 27001, and PCI DSS. The platform also offers configuration checks and monitoring that reduce manual reconciliation between tools and compliance obligations. Centralized dashboards help teams track control status, remediation progress, and evidence completeness.

What Is Code Compliance Software?

Code Compliance Software is used to coordinate compliance requirements with evidence collection, control testing, and audit-ready reporting built from engineering and operational activity. It reduces audit scramble by mapping controls to verification tasks and organizing evidence into structured outputs that inspectors can follow. Tools like Vanta automate continuous evidence collection and map live system signals to compliance requirements, while Secureframe turns control requirements into workflow-driven evidence capture and audit readiness views.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Common failure modes across Code Compliance Software tools come from mismatched evidence sources, overly complex control taxonomy, and workflow setup that does not reflect real execution.

  • Under-scoping integrations and permissions before rollout

    Vanta depends heavily on correct permissions across connected systems for evidence automation, so incomplete integration setup can block continuous evidence collection. Drata and Sprinto also rely on integration configuration and supported evidence sources, so missing key evidence inputs can push work into manual uploads or follow-ups.

  • Creating a compliance control taxonomy that teams cannot operate

    Secureframe requires disciplined taxonomy to avoid confusion in workflow depth for complex programs. Terminus and Sprinto can slow first-time setup when policy mapping work needs careful mapping of internal control definitions to tool structures.

  • Expecting deep custom reporting without investing in platform configuration

    LogicGate can require deeper platform knowledge for custom reporting, which impacts teams expecting highly tailored narratives. Secureframe and Hyperproof also limit advanced reporting customization without deeper process mapping and governance.

  • Using checklist tools for document management that requires a dedicated DMS

    Process Street is checklist-first and has weaker deep compliance document management than dedicated document systems, so teams needing extensive document lifecycle features may hit limitations. AuditBoard provides centralized workpaper management but requires significant initial setup effort for control libraries and mappings.
